Irene Hervey (born Beulah Irene Herwick; July 11, 1909 – December 20, 1998) was an American film, stage, and television actress who appeared in over fifty films and numerous television series spanning her five-decade career.

Su verdadero nombre era Beulah Irene Herwick, y nació en Venice (Los Ángeles), California. Empezó su carrera artística tras ser presentada a un encargado de reparto de MGM.
Irene Hervey. Actress: Play Misty for Me. Attractive, blond, dimple-cheeked artist's daughter Irene Hervey was first tutored in acting by the noted English stage thespian Emma Dunn. She appeared in junior theatrical productions during her time at Venice High School in Los Angeles.
